Structural, electrical and magnetic properties of Sn1−xMnxTe
چکیده انگلیسی

Sn1−xMnxTe was synthesized by direct fusion technique. The structural properties of these compounds were investigated by X-ray diffraction. It was found that materials crystallize in the cubic form and the lattice parameters decrease with increasing the Mn content. The effect of temperature on the electrical conductivity of these samples was experimentally studied over the temperature range from 323 to 526 K. It was found that the electrical conductivity increases with increasing the temperature. The magnetic behavior of these samples has been studied as a function of Mn concentration. EPR spectra were recorded in the temperature range from 173 to 373 K at 9 GHz for the investigated samples. The line width (ΔH) increases with increasing Mn content and also increases with increasing temperature. The intensity of EPR spectrum increases with decreasing the temperature. The magnetic susceptibility increases with increasing Mn concentration.
